Jackson County Sheriff’s Office reported 25 calls from February 15th to the 18th. Deputies assisted other agencies with 8 transferred calls, medical, traffic, disabled vehicles and a call from a local hotel for a person claiming to be sick. Deputies responded to three separate suspicious person calls and responded to a theft at the EconoLodge. Deputies responded to several vehicles in the ditch and handled a motorist who had their legs pinned in an open driver’s door that was up against side of garage and two hit and runs. Deputies issued four separate citations. A full listing of Jackson County calls can be found by clicking link below.

Last week, Mankato police received a complaint about a driver that was swerving all over the road and ran a red light. The reporter provided a description of the vehicle, license plate number and reported this driver was filling up with gas at a local gas station. Upon investigation, Mankato police spoke with 57-year-old Robert James Schroeder of Windom. Schroeder was reported to smell of alcohol and he was slurring his words. Schroeder admitted to drinking too much before driving. Police reported he had a difficult time standing and could not follow instructions for impairment tests. A preliminary breath test put his blood-alcohol content at .24, which is three times over the legal alcohol limit. Records show this is Schroeder’s fourth DWI and his eighth overall DWI.  Court records show Schroder has three felony DWI convictions with the latest being from 2020 when he was sentenced to four years in state prison. Schroeder was charged in Blue Earth County Court last week with two counts of felony DWI and driving after cancellation which is a misdemeanor.
